/* リンク*/

.news{
color:#D38B70;
text-decoration:none;
background-color: #f7eae1;
font-weight: bold;
padding: 3px;
}


/* サイドボタン　レイアウト */
#side_ber
{
width: 142px;
float: left;
padding-left: 20px;
margin-top:27px;
}

#btn
{
width: 142px;
}

#btn img
{
margin-bottom:5px;
}

/* 見出し　キャプション　文字関係 */
h1 {
background-image: url(../images/h1.gif);
background-repeat: no-repeat;
font-size: 120%;
padding:6px 0px 6px 30px;
margin-left: 10px;
margin-top: 10px;
color: #bc4826;
font-family: 'ヒラギノ明朝 Pro W3','Hiragino Mincho Pro','ＭＳ Ｐ明朝','MS PMincho',serif;
font-weight: bold;
}

h2 {
font-size: 100%;
color: #BC4826;
font-family: 'ヒラギノ明朝 Pro W3','Hiragino Mincho Pro','ＭＳ Ｐ明朝','MS PMincho',serif;
border-bottom: solid 1px #BC4826;
}

h3 {
font-family: 'ヒラギノ明朝 Pro W3','Hiragino Mincho Pro','ＭＳ Ｐ明朝','MS PMincho',serif;
color: #bc4826;
font-size: 95%;
margin: 5px 0px 0px 0px;
}

.cap_2{
color:#777;
padding: 0px;
margin: 5px 3px 5px 2px;
font-size: 90%;
line-height:180%;
font-weight:bold;
font-family: 'ヒラギノ明朝 Pro W3','Hiragino Mincho Pro','ＭＳ Ｐ明朝','MS PMincho',serif;
}

p{
font-size: 90%;
margin: 0px;
line-height: 1.5em;
padding: 5px 20px;
}

.t_90{
font-size: 90%;
padding-left: 20px;
}

.t_red{
color: #bc4826;
font-weight: bold;
}


/* メイン内容レイアウト*/
#maincontents
{
width: 600px;
float: left;
}

.text_area
{
width: 520px;
padding: 0px 10px;
margin-left: 15px;
}

.text_right
{
text-align: right;
font-size: 80%;
margin: 5px
}


.padd_01{
padding-left: 20px;
}


/* パンクズメニュー */
#pankuzu{
margin:5px 20px 0px 10px;
line-height:100%;
font-size:70%;
text-align:right;
}

#pankuzu a{
color: #333333;
text-decoration:none;
}

#pankuzu a:hover{
color: #bc4826;
text-decoration:none;
background-color: #f7eaa1;
}

/* ボーダーボックス */
.box_01{
border: #d2c6d8 solid 1px;
width: 520px;
margin: 10px 0px;
}

.box_02{
width: 520px;
margin: 10px 0px;
border: 1px solid #f7eae7;
}

/* テーブル */
.tt_01 table {
font-size: 90%
}

.selcolor{
background-color: #F6E8E2;
}

/* リスト */
ol {
margin: 5px 60px;
font-size: 90%;
}

/* アドビリーダーダウンロード */
.getreader{
margin:10px 0px 10px 0px;
width:495px;
}

.getreader_l{
float:left;
width:100px;
}

.getreader_r{
float:left;
width:395px;
font-size:70%;
padding:8px 0px 0px 0px;
}